    Title of your thread is provocative and funny , but please consider this :
    Within what is called "Jazz" , you can find so many styles !
    Just hear recordings from beginnings of jazz (let's say approx beginning of last century) and Some "Weather Report" music for ex ...
    So different universe ...

    It is like saying "anti Classical music" .So many aspects of Classical music .
    Even pop music , Rock , or whatever .

    Also don't forget that sometimes those styles mixes and work together .
    Borders are not necessarly between styles and genre , but a matter of quality .

    How would you qualify ...
    Sting for example .
    From Police to solo carrier .

    You can not put music and artists in boxes , it just does not work that way , just saying ...
